Bahamas's healthy life expectancy at birth fell from 62.2 yrs in 2000 to 61.5 yrs in 2021.
Bahamas's infant mortality fell from 15.5 ‰ in 1995 to 11.1 ‰ in 2024.
Bahamas's under-5 mortality rate fell from 18.4 ‰ in 1995 to 12.4 ‰ in 2024.
Bahamas's maternal mortality ratio rose from 64.0 /100k in 1994 to 76.0 /100k in 2023.
Bahamas's ncd mortality fell from 22.8 % in 2000 to 20.4 % in 2021.
Bahamas's suicide mortality rate fell from 3.5 /100k in 2000 to 3.3 /100k in 2021.
Bahamas's mortality caused by road traffic injury fell from 25.6 /100k in 2000 to 7.7 /100k in 2019.
